An old variety whose exact origin is not known.
Small red fruit with a purple tinge, weighing 40 to 60 grams. Beef steak type, slightly flattened, with a more or less pronounced ribbing at the top and ruffled shoulders. Clusters of 6 to 8 units. Deep depression at the peduncular attachment.
Juicy flesh with a sweet taste. Certainly of decorative interest in a salad.
